Oxochlorate(I) acid is used as a bleaching agent because it is?

A. a weak acid
B. a reducing agent.
C. an oxidizing agent
D. a strong acid.

Correct Answer:

Option C – an oxidizing agent

Explanation

HOCl is unstable and decomposes to release oxygen which oxidizes the dye to form a colourless compound.
